Route Details

Sunday pack run, through the Possum Hut route (approx 7km) It's a whole lot of single track, creeks, amazing views and mud. If you've signed up for the Kepler, Naseby, Mt Somers... this is a very good training track for you! We'll run it in packs, according to how fast you want to go out. Depending on the turn out, there'll be a fast pack, mid pack and end pack. No one will run alone! How to get there: Head on out on state highway 1, towards Waikouati. Shortly after the petrol station, turn left onto Double Hill Rd, which continues on to Semple Rd and then Mountain Rd. The first 'carpark' is at the Green Hill DOC sign, continue about 1km on to the next 'carpark', which has the Possum Hut DOC sign. The Route: Possum Hut route descends very steeply down and crosses a few creeks, before you get to the Possum shelter. Very cool historic hut, worth checking out! The route then climbs steeply upwards onto a ridge, and towards the silver peaks. After about 3km, you will have reached the main track to Jubilee Hut, and a signpost that says Mountain Road 4km. You follow this, left, towards Swampy Summit. The track continues, undulating and a bit wider than before. It branches off to the left with 1km to go to Mountain Rd. Take this track, and you end up at the Green Hill carpark. Just under 1km of gravel rd running back to your car! What to bring: Water, food, head torch, extra layers and a light rain/wind jacket. Pretty much required gear for a race. Conditions can change quickly, so be prepared. **Make sure you know the route before you come.** Basic Map http://www.doc.govt.nz/Documents/parks-and-recreation/tracks-and-walks/otago/silver-peaks-tracks.pdf Topo Map http://www.topomap.co.nz/NZTopoMap/nz18580/Silverpeaks/
